The Seoul Metropolitan Government is advancing its ambitious initiative, the ‘Seoul Vision 2030 Fund’, to drive innovation and propel Korean startups to global success. This year, the city plans to invest 1.3 trillion won ($939 million USD), previously raised as part of the ‘Vision Fund’, with an additional goal of raising 1.175 trillion won ($845 million USD). Despite the recession in the venture investment industry last year, Seoul City created a fund worth KRW 1.3329 trillion ($939 million USD), achieving 125.2% of the target of KRW 1.065 trillion. The ‘Seoul Vision 2030 Fund’ represents a strategic effort to empower startups and position Seoul as a hub of innovation on the global stage. The ‘Seoul Vision 2030 Fund’, announced by the Seoul Metropolitan Government in 2023, aims to create a 5 trillion won (approximately 3.7 billion USD) fund over a four-year period from 2023 to 2026. This initiative is designed to prevent the startup ecosystem from shrinking and to intensively invest in future strategic industries.
